This is a Gothic adaptation of the most popular themed chess piece set in the UK; the Isle of Lewis Chess Pieces. They are called that because they were found in the Isle of Lewis, however they were probably made in 12th century Trondheim in Norway.
In the 12th century chess was very popular among Europe's royalty. This Gothic adaptation gives the chess pieces a distinctly early Medieval flavour.
These unique and wonderful chess pieces are made of crushed marble and resin and are made in England.
